Subject: [PATCH v2 2/4] pinctrl: mediatek: cleanup for placing all drivers under the menu

Since lots of MediaTek drivers had been added, it seems slightly better
for that adding cleanup for placing MediaTek pinctrl drivers under the
independent menu as other kinds of drivers usually was done.

 drivers/pinctrl/mediatek/Kconfig | 5 +++--
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/pinctrl/mediatek/Kconfig b/drivers/pinctrl/mediatek/Kconfig
index fac9866..03b3023 100644
--- a/drivers/pinctrl/mediatek/Kconfig
+++ b/drivers/pinctrl/mediatek/Kconfig
@@ -1,4 +1,5 @@
-if ARCH_MEDIATEK || COMPILE_TEST
+menu "MediaTek pinctrl drivers"
+	depends on ARCH_MEDIATEK || COMPILE_TEST
 
 config PINCTRL_MTK
 	bool
@@ -46,4 +47,4 @@ config PINCTRL_MT6397
 	default MFD_MT6397
 	select PINCTRL_MTK
 
-endif
+endmenu
